As judicial power is the authority to render dispositive judgments, Congress violates the separation of powers when it purports to alter final judgments of Article III courts

"Authority" is definitely a better term to use than "power" in this case. However, this is an impeachment trial - under the sole authority of the senate. It is not an "Article III court". This isn't a criminal trial, and the chief justice is not acting in his capacity as a judge in a courtroom. He will have the authority granted to him by the Senate under the rules they adopt for this proceeding.

It cannot be under the sole authority of the Senate since they have no judicial authority nor Power. The Chief Justice of the Supreme Court brings the judicial Power of the United States with him to resolve any legal disputes in this case. The sole Power to Try the impeachment and render a verdict is with the Senate. There is no provision for summary judgement without any Trial by the Senate.
